JPMorgan Warns of Crowded Trades Amid Markets' 'Clear Consensus'

December 6, 2020-History shows consensus rarely plays out entirely: strategists
Crowded trades include short dollar, long copper, long Bitcoin
There's strong consensus in markets right now and investors need to position to hedge against crowded trades, according to JPMorgan Chase & Co.

The last time such a strong agreement on strategy existed was in late 2017 and early 2018, and that time period serves as a reminder that such a consensus view rarely plays out in its entirety, strategists led by Nikolaos Panigirtzoglou wrote in a note Friday. Global stocks reached records in January 2018 amid massive inflows, but extended positioning in risk assets became a concern and the next month the "Volmageddon" volatility spike crushed trades that many investors had viewed as a sure thing.

Citi Appointed by Dimensional Fund Advisors to Provide Securities Services for New Family of Active ETFs

December 4, 2020--Citi has been appointed by Dimensional Fund Advisors to provide securities services for its new family of actively managed, transparent exchange-traded funds (ETFs), the first two of which launched on November 18. As part of the mandate, Citi will provide fund administration, global custody, transfer agency, agency securities lending and ETF services.

Dimensional Fund Advisors is a global leader in systematic factor investing that has plans to grow its active, transparent ETF offering. Dimensional has successfully launched three core equity ETFs: Dimensional US Core Equity Market ETF (NYSE Arca: DFAU), Dimensional International Core Equity Market ETF (NYSE Arca: DFAI) and Dimensional Emerging Core Equity Market ETF (NYSE Arca: DFAE). In addition, the firm recently unveiled plans to convert six tax-managed mutual funds into new ETFs in 2021- one of the first to do so in the asset management industry.

Active fund investors earn higher returns for tolerating underperformance

December 4, 2020--Research suggests it pays to be patient as even the top active funds have long periods of undershooting the market
Investors looking to outperform the market by putting money into actively managed funds must tolerate longer periods of decline than most are prepared to weather in the hunt for return.

More than 80 per cent of outperforming active funds in the US spent at least one five-year period in the bottom 25 per cent of funds for performance, new research from Vanguard shows.

FTSE Russell to drop eight Chinese companies after U.S. blacklisting

December 4, 2020--Index provider FTSE Russell said on Friday it will delete shares of Hikvision and seven other Chinese companies from certain products after a U.S. order restricting the purchase of shares in those firms.

In a statement sent by a spokesman for owner London Stock Exchange Group, FTSE Russell said it will remove shares in companies including Hangzhou Hikvision, China Railway Construction Corp, and China Spacesat.

FTSE Russell said it acted following feedback from index subscribers and other stakeholders, and that it was following its policy when sanctions are imposed that restrict investments.

Vanguard Announces Senior Leadership Changes

December 3, 2020--Vanguard today announced several senior leadership changes. Chris McIsaac, currently head of Vanguard's Planning and Development Division, has been named head of Vanguard's International business. After 33 years of dedicated service, Jim Norris, head of Vanguard's International business, will retire at the end of the year.

As part of this long-planned transition, Mr. McIsaac has partnered with Mr. Norris over the past year on the firm's international strategy, including sharpening the firm's focus on individual investors and the intermediaries who serve them, and developing Vanguard's global suite of mutual funds, ETFs, and advisory services. Mr. McIsaac will relocate to Vanguard's European headquarters in London during the month of December.

Flow Charts: Where the ETF Money Went in November 2020

December 3, 2020--November was a blockbuster month for money flooding into ETFs. Coinciding with the historic stock market rally, pro-cyclical plays were the biggest winners, with one notable exception: Emerging Market stocks.

Net ETF inflows totaled a record $83.6 billion in November, with the vast majority -$72.1 billion- coming from equity ETFs, and $12.3 billion from fixed income funds. (Commodity ETFs and other asset classes registered small outflows).

S-Network MicroSectors Gold Miners Index to Provide Underlying Strategy for MicroSectors ETNs

December 3, 2020--S-Network, an Alerian company, is pleased to announce the launch of the S-Network MicroSectors Gold Miners Index (ticker: MINERS). The market cap-weighted index is designed to track the performance of the VanEck Vectors(R) Gold Miners ETF (GDX) and the VanEck Vectors(R) Junior Gold Miners ETF (GDXJ).

The index will function as the underlying strategy for leveraged and inverse leveraged exchange traded notes. These ETNs will be issued by the Bank of Montreal, trading under the symbols GDXU and GDXD.
